Why Solana is down 1.2% in the last hour
Analysis
Solana (SOL) dipped 1.2% over the past hour as traders digested mixed headlines: despite strong fundamental inflows into Solana-based real-world assets, the positive narrative didn’t translate into immediate price support. U.Today reported Solana led RWA flows with $348M in net inflows, but BeInCrypto highlighted Solana co-founder Anatoly Yakovenko’s public criticism of Robinhood chain fees and congestion-related “profits,” which may have added short-term uncertainty and prompted a mild pullback.
